SHAWNEE, Okla. – Oklahoma City University will travel to take on St. Gregory's in the Sooner Athletic Conference women's soccer tournament quarterfinals at 1 p.m. Friday at Fr. Victor Roberts Field.
The Stars earned the fifth seed in the tournament after finishing 7-9, 5-4 in SAC competition. After starting the year 3-7, OCU finished 4-2 in its last six games to climb and finish within one standing point of third place in the conference.
OCU is led by midfielders Sara Ricks and Britani Tripp. Ricks, a sophomore from Keller, Texas, is tied for fourth in the SAC with eight goals in conference games, while Tripp, a senior from Edmond, Okla., is tied for ninth and collected SAC player of the week honors the last week of the season (Oct. 24-30).
The Stars have also had stellar play from sophomore goalkeeper Kirsten Thomas. A sophomore from Keller, Texas, Thomas has started all 15 games in goal this season and has recorded six shutouts, including four in the past six games.
The defense is anchored with experience by seniors Kailea Atkins, from Midlothian, Texas, and Syrina Lopez, from Las Vegas. The two combined have started 114 games for OCU over four years.
St. Gregory's went 9-7 overall and 5-4 in the SAC to receive the fourth seed by nature of their tiebreak win over OCU. The Cavaliers are led by Abi Housecroft, who scored both goals for St. Gregory's in its 2-1 win over OCU earlier this season in Shawnee.
